If any proof is needed that the days of inflation in second-hand plastic toys are over, a look at Hong Kong Snoopy sales sites on the Internet surely provides it.
We seem to recall some whole sets of Snoopies were going for in excess of $1,200 a month or two back.
Now, one buyer is offering 'any Snoopy' in the 28 Snoopy set for a mere $6.
That is the exact price punters were paying at McDonald's during its 28-day beagle extravaganza.
It also has two distinct advantages over the McDonald's offer: a) you don't have to queue up for ages, and b) you don't have to buy a McDonald's 'extra value meal' to earn the right to buy one.
The news isn't all bad for would-be Snoopy scalpers.
One local seller is offering individual Snoopies at $25 a pup. Another has been advertising a whole set of Snoopies for $750.
